I haven't had any trouble with it, but I only tried it for testing purposes, and haven't played it much.
1) Logged in as a non-administrator user
2) Inserted CD
3) Opened the CD and right clicked on Setup
4) Selected Run As....
5) Chose one of the administrator accounts and entered the password.
Everything else went smoothly. I could run the game with no problem. Haven't tried anything esoteric, though, I just played the tutorial and everything worked flawlessly.
EDIT: Note that this is with HoMM3 ver 1.1, directly off the CD from the HoMM Millenium edition. Haven't tried anything else.
EDIT AGAIN: And I'm using Windows 7 64-bit Home (OEM - basically what came on the Dell I bought last year)
